We have entered the final three weeks for the consultation on changes to how healthcare could be delivered by our hospitals and in community in the future.

 

The 14-week Have Your Say consultation was launched in March. To make it easy to be part of it there's an easy click to the online survey where you can record your comments.

 

After the survey closes, the two CCGs, who launched the consultation will collect together the responses and provide a report for the Overview and Scrutiny Committees. They will analyse the report, give their feedback to the CCGs and a final decision will be made by them in October.
